Understanding Drag Chain Cables
Drag chain cables, often referred to as energy chain cables, are designed to withstand motion while maintaining flexibility. They are typically housed within drag chains, which protect the cables from wear and tear. These cables are essential in applications where the movement is repetitive and extensive, such as in CNC machines, conveyor systems, or robotic arms. Their design must accommodate not only bending but also torsion and other mechanical stressors.
Identify Your Application Needs
The first step in selecting the right drag chain cable is to clearly identify your application needs. Consider the motion type—linear or rotary—and the maximum bending radius. High-flex drag chain cables are essential for machines that experience frequent movement, whereas static cables might be suitable for less dynamic applications. Furthermore, evaluate the environmental conditions such as exposure to chemicals, temperature extremes, or moisture, which can significantly influence the cable's performance and lifespan.
Material and Jacket Considerations
Drag chain cables are made from various materials, each offering unique advantages. Common materials include PVC, PUR, and TPE, each providing different levels of flexibility, abrasion resistance, and chemical resistance. The jacket material also plays a vital role; selecting a material that can withstand your specific working environment is crucial. For instance, if your application involves exposure to harsh chemicals, opt for cables with chemical-resistant jackets to prolong their service life.

Electrical Specifications
Understanding the electrical requirements of your application is essential when selecting a drag chain cable. Pay attention to the voltage rating, amperage capacity, and conductor size necessary for your machinery. Ensure that the cable not only supports the electrical demands but also offers proper shielding to prevent interference, especially in sensitive applications. For high-speed data transmission, consider cables with twisted pairs or additional shielding mechanisms.
Length and Customization Options
Choosing the right length of drag chain cable is important in preventing excess slack or strain during movement. Most suppliers offer standardized lengths, but custom options are available if your setup requires specific dimensions. When customizing, consider connector types and whether you need any specific terminations for your machine. This approach can facilitate better management of the cable within the drag chain system.
